Schöneberg MP Wiebke Neumann invites you to a reading with author Julia Korbik from her latest work "Schwestern".

Sisterhood is powerful! The exploration of a political principle

Whether #metoo or the protests in Iran, there have been numerous occasions in recent years when women have stood up for each other. It's a principle that was already propagated by feminists in the 1970s - it's not for nothing that one of their most famous slogans was: Sisterhood is powerful! But sisterhood is more than networking, more than female solidarity. It is a political practice. Julia Korbik examines the principle of sisterhood, wants to understand what it can look like - and what prevents it. She questions the feminism of recent years and explores this topic in an inspiring, nuanced and curious way using personal anecdotes and examples from literature, pop culture, history and society.

The author

Julia Korbik is a freelance journalist, author, presenter and speaker based in Berlin-Schöneberg.

She has published several non-fiction books and biographies, including "Stand Up. Feminism for all" and "Oh Simone, Why we should rediscover de Beauvoir". Julia Korbik has received several awards, e.g. the Luise Büchner Prize for Journalism. In 2019, Emotion magazine named her one of its Women of the Year.
